A renewable natural gas producer in Quebec was bringing a new injection point online and needed an odorization installation matched to the site’s flow profile, environmental conditions, and regulatory requirements. The injection point’s location, the producer’s site constraints, and the timeline pressure of an RNG project ramping toward commercial operation all argued for a modular building rather than field-built construction.
The producer needed an odorization installation that would be in place, commissioned, and operating in time for the broader RNG facility to begin commercial gas injection. Equipment selection, manufacturing, transport, installation, and commissioning all had to fit within the three-month window the project schedule allowed.
Approach
MRR delivered the project as an integrated modular installation. The odorization building was specified to match the site’s gas flow profile, configured with the storage capacity appropriate to the operator’s preferred service interval, and engineered to operate reliably through Quebec winters and the temperature swings of the surrounding agricultural environment.
The building was manufactured at the MRR plant under controlled conditions, with the odorant storage tank, injection equipment, monitoring system, secondary containment, and environmental controls all installed and tested as a complete system before shipment.
Manufacturing the building off-site rather than in the field reduced the on-site construction footprint and compressed the project schedule.
On arrival at the Quebec site, the building was set on its prepared foundation. MRR field crews completed the tie-ins to the producer’s upstream gas processing equipment and downstream pipeline, performed the leak testing and pressure testing, took the initial odorant delivery, and commissioned the system. Operator training was delivered during commissioning, covering routine operation, scheduled maintenance, and the response protocols for the equipment’s monitoring alarms.
The full project — design coordination, manufacturing, transport, placement, commissioning, and operator training — ran approximately three months from project kickoff to operational handover.
